1. What is the Loan Payment Formula?

The loan payment formula calculates the fixed monthly payment required to fully amortize a loan over its term. It accounts for the principal amount, interest rate, and loan duration.

5. Frequently Asked Questions (FAQ)

Q1: How do I convert annual rate to monthly?
A: Divide the annual percentage rate (APR) by 12 (months) and by 100 (to convert from percentage to decimal).

Q2: Does this work for any type of loan?
A: Yes, for standard amortizing loans (mortgages, auto loans, personal loans). Doesn't apply to interest-only or balloon payment loans.

Q3: Why does my payment stay the same?
A: This calculates fixed-rate loans where the payment amount remains constant, though the principal/interest ratio changes over time.

Q4: How accurate is this calculation?
A: Very accurate for standard loans. Actual payments may vary slightly due to rounding or additional fees.

Q5: Can I calculate total interest paid?
A: Yes, multiply the monthly payment by number of payments, then subtract the principal amount.
